Check a component against its design tokens
Verify that an implementation uses the system's tokens rather than hardcoded values.
What this prompt helps you do
A verdict per property identifying hardcoded values, the token that should replace each, and near-miss values.
When to use it
A component is being added to the system and token compliance has been assumed.

How to get a strong result
Flag near-miss values specifically; a value two pixels off a token is what quietly fragments a system.
